Jamaica Appoints Honorary Consul to the British Virgin Islands

Monday, 12 May 2025 - 4:56pm

The Government of Jamaica has officially appointed Mr. Paul Dennis, KC, as its Honorary Consul to the British Virgin Islands (BVI). Mr. Dennis, Senior Partner of the local law firm O’Neal Webster and a Jamaican national residing in the Territory for the past thirty-two years, paid a courtesy call on Honourable Dr. Natalio Wheatley, Premier of the Virgin Islands, during which time he formally presented his credentials and discussed areas of potential cooperation between the two Caribbean neighbours.
